Hamilton County Municipal Court is a model for equal justice and efficiency: Justice for All
The Hamilton County Municipal Court is praised as a model for equal justice and efficiency. Cleveland.com reports:
Hamilton County's municipal court serves a population of just over 800,000 with 14 judges or about 57,000 people per judge. The court handled 177,412 cases in 2016, or 12,672 per judge.
Why are the judges in Hamilton County able to handle 30 percent more cases? Could the structure of its detention and pretrial system provide some answers? Let's take a look.
